Alright, now that we know *what* an agent is,... how does it actually work? When you ask for help on a task, the agent plans a series of steps and executes them directly in the application on your behalf, using the tools it has access to. Say you are booking a local service or trying to organize your inbox (which typically takes multiple steps): the AI model first plans how to achieve the task using its existing knowledge and then interacts with your inbox to execute the task. The agent will continue until it is confident the task has been successfully completed.show more

Almost every brand I’ve talked to has asked me... about showing up in LLM answers. Here’s what matters most: 1. Mentions → Does AI actually bring up your brand? 2. Sentiment → When it does… is it positive or negative? 3. Citations → Are you being referenced as a source? You can win in traffic and still lose here. So what actually moves this? 1. Visibility across AI platforms (ChatGPT, Perplexity, Gemini, etc.) 2. Site structure that machines can understand (not just humans) 3. Content designed to answer questions (not just rank for keywords) 4. Trust signals across the internet (reviews, mentions, third-party validation) We’re early, but the data is already clear. AI-attributed commerce is growing fast, and this is only going to compound. You can treat this like SEO in 2012. Or you can get ahead of it now. A 17-YEAR-OLD IN INDIA BUILT A WEBSITE WHERE 25... MILLION PEOPLE HAVE SHOWN UP TO PRETEND THEY ARE AN AI CHATBOT it's called you open it and there are two tabs. "human" and "larp as ai." if you click human, you get to type a prompt. anything. "draw me a DJ in space." "should i text my ex." "how many Rs in strawberry." it costs 1 credit. you start with a few. they refill on a cooldown. then your prompt gets sent into a queue, and a real person somewhere on earth picks it up and has 60 seconds to answer like an AI would. no machine learning. no neural net. just some guy in his bedroom typing as fast as he can and pretending he is a chatbot. the page tells you, verbatim: "you have 60 seconds to fulfill a request before sam altman burns your H100." if you flip to the other tab and larp as ai instead, you earn credits to send your own prompts. it is a perfectly closed economy of mutual roleplay. what makes it transcend is the chaos: > someone asked for a sketch of "a DJ in space" and got something that looks exactly like a real model failing > someone asked "should i text my ex" and got back confident hallucinated life advice from a stranger > the fan strategy guides advise you to begin your reply with "as an AI language model, i cannot have feelings, but here is my feeling" it is the most accurate parody of an AI chatbot ever made, and the AI is humans. the kid who built it is Mihir Maroju, a 17-year-old high school graduate from Puducherry. he goes by mikidoodle online. NPR confirmed the site hit 25 million unique visitors and nearly 280 million total hits in roughly a month. "i didn't really expect it to be so addictive," he told them. no signup. no app. no paywall. you open the URL and you are inside the joke. the footer just says, in tiny grey text: "humans make mistakes because that's what makes us human." the internet is healing.show more
